Search

Class VcDistributedVirtualSwitchProductSpec

Extends VcDynamicData
This data object type is a subset of VcAboutInfo. An object of this type can be used to describe the specification for a proxy switch module of a VcDistributedVirtualSwitch.

Attributes

Name Type Description
build String Build string for the server on which this call is made. For example, x.y.z-num. This string does not apply to the API.
bundleId String The ID of the bundle if a host component bundle needs to be installed on the host members to support the functionality of the switch.
bundleUrl String The URL of the bundle that VMware Update Manager will use to install the bundle on the host members, if <a href="VcDistributedVirtualSwitchProductSpec.html#bundleId">VcDistributedVirtualSwitchProductSpec</a> is set.
forwardingClass String Forwarding class of the distributed virtual switch.
name String Short form of the product name.
vendor String Name of the vendor of this product.
version String Dot-separated version string. For example, "1.2".

Methods

Name Returns
VcDistributedVirtualSwitchProductSpec() constructor
equals(Object ) boolean
getDeserializer(String , java.lang.Class , javax.xml.namespace.QName ) org.apache.axis.encoding.Deserializer
getSerializer(String , java.lang.Class , javax.xml.namespace.QName ) org.apache.axis.encoding.Serializer
getTypeDesc() org.apache.axis.description.TypeDesc
hashCode() Number

Returned by

Method Returns
VcDistributedVirtualSwitchManager.queryAvailableDvsSpec() VcDistributedVirtualSwitchProductSpec[]
VcDistributedVirtualSwitchManager.queryAvailableDvsSpec(boolean ) VcDistributedVirtualSwitchProductSpec[]

Referenced in

Method Returns
VcDistributedVirtualSwitch.performDvsProductSpecOperation_Task(String operation, VcDistributedVirtualSwitchProductSpec productSpec) VcTask
VcDistributedVirtualSwitchManager.queryCompatibleHostForNewDvs(VcManagedEntity container, boolean recursive, VcDistributedVirtualSwitchProductSpec switchProductSpec) VcHostSystem[]
VcDistributedVirtualSwitchManager.queryCompatibleHostForNewDvs(com.vmware.vmo.plugin.vi4.model.VimManagedEntity , boolean , VcDistributedVirtualSwitchProductSpec ) Object[]
VcDistributedVirtualSwitchManager.queryDvsCompatibleHostSpec(VcDistributedVirtualSwitchProductSpec switchProductSpec) VcDistributedVirtualSwitchHostProductSpec[]
VcDistributedVirtualSwitchManager.queryDvsFeatureCapability(VcDistributedVirtualSwitchProductSpec switchProductSpec) VcDVSFeatureCapability
VcVmwareDistributedVirtualSwitch.performDvsProductSpecOperation_Task(String operation, VcDistributedVirtualSwitchProductSpec productSpec) VcTask